Comprehending Car Fobs
Car fobs are remote control gadgets that deliver a number of essential functions for contemporary cars. They typically permit users to lock and unlock their cars, begin the engine from another location, and often even open the trunk or trigger the panic alarm. With advancements in innovation, numerous car fobs likewise include additional features, such as proximity sensing or smart device integration.
Kinds Of Car Fobs
Car fobs can usually be categorized into three categories:
Standard Key Fobs: These consist of basic locking and opening performances.Transponder Fobs: These have a chip that communicates with the vehicle to permit engine start.Smart Key Systems: These assist in keyless entry and ignition, enabling users to start their vehicles without physically inserting a fob.Why Car Fobs Might Need Replacement

The procedure for obtaining a replacement car fob can differ based on the vehicle make and model. Below are the basic steps one can follow:

Identify the Fob Type: Determine whether your fob is basic, transponder, or smart key system.

Locate a Replacement Source: Car fobs can be gotten from different sources:
Automobile Dealerships: The most reputable but typically the most costly option.Specialized Locksmiths: Some locksmith professionals have the capability to produce or program key fobs.Online Retailers: Websites like Amazon or eBay may have suitable fobs, but caution needs to be worked out regarding compatibility and quality.Local Auto Parts Stores: Some shops may provide standard replacements, specifically for standard fobs.
Examine Compatibility: If buying online or from a locksmith, ensure that the replacement fob is compatible with your vehicle model.

Configuring the Fob: Depending on the type of fob, shows might be needed. This can usually be done by:
Professional Help: A dealer or automotive locksmith professional can set your brand-new fob.Do it yourself Methods: Some car designs enable users to program fobs using on-board procedures. Always seek advice from the owner's handbook for particular instructions.Expense Considerations

Frequently Asked Questions about Replacement Car Fobs1. Can I get a replacement Car Fobs fob without the initial?
Yes, numerous locksmiths and dealerships can develop a replacement fob utilizing your vehicle identification number (VIN).
2. For how long does it take to get a replacement fob?
Depending upon the source (dealership, locksmith, etc), it can take anywhere from a few minutes to a week.
3. Will my car run without a key fob?
Many modern cars equipped with fob ignition systems will not start without the fob due to integrated anti-theft systems.
4. Is programs constantly needed for a new fob?
Typically, yes. Both transponder and clever fobs need programming to sync with your vehicle's engine.
5. Can my key fob be fixed?
Oftentimes, yes. A damaged fob might just need a brand-new battery or circuit board repair work, frequently carried out by a locksmith professional.
